Diagnostic Aids in Pediatric Dentistry

Int J Clin Pediatr Dent. 2011 Jan-Apr;4(1):1-7. doi: 10.5005/jp-journals-10005-1073. Epub 2011 Apr 15.

Abstract

Diagnosis involves development of a comprehensive and concise database of pertinent information, sufficient to understand the patient's problem as well as answer questions arising in the treating clinicians' mind. It is an accomplished art to develop a communication with the child and elicit relevant information from him. Thus, the signs and symptoms elicited on the basis of patient's experiences and clinician's knowledge forms the elementary framework of a good prognosis. This article aims to unveil the "must know" fundamentals of a sound diagnosis for a sound treatment plan.
